Understanding TEF Certification Purchase: A Comprehensive Guide
The Test d'Évaluation de Français (TEF) is a commonly acknowledged French language efficiency test that assesses the language skills of non-native French speakers. It is especially crucial for individuals wishing to study, work, or immigrate to French-speaking nations. Offered its significance, comprehending the TEF accreditation purchase procedure is important for candidates. This thorough guide will cover everything you require to learn about obtaining your TEF Certification Purchase certification, including preparation pointers, costs, and a frequently asked concerns section.
What is TEF Certification?
TEF Certificate Same Day Delivery accreditation assesses 4 main language skills: listening, reading, composing, and speaking. The outcomes are acknowledged by various institutions in France and other French-speaking nations, making it a crucial step for lots of people pursuing education, task opportunities, or residency in these areas.

Who Needs TEF Certification?
TEF accreditation is required for numerous factors:
- Education: Many French universities need TEF ratings for admission.
- Work: Companies in French-speaking regions frequently ask for evidence of language efficiency.
- Immigration: Candidates using for immigration to Quebec or other French-speaking locations should send TEF scores as part of their application.
